Projects memes

When your group is presenting a project to the whole class but you had no part in it so you stand there like
0 comments
Brains: finishing projects, abandoning projects, continuously coming up with new ideas without doing anything
Image too long to display, click to expand...
0 comments
Cat checking project: Bob this will collapse terrified
0 comments
Me new side project vs all my other unfinished projects
0 comments
In game development the first 90% percent of a project is a lot easier than the second 90% percent
0 comments
Group projects make me understand why Batman prefers to work alone
0 comments
When you have to present your project and you’re waiting for the class to be quiet Drake
0 comments
There’s always someone like this in a group project my job here is done but you didn’t do anything Sailor Moon
Image too long to display, click to expand...
0 comments